What This Journal Covers: Key Focus Areas
The Journal of Water Resource Engineering and Management addresses an extensive range of critical and emerging topics across hydrological science, water engineering, and environmental systems, including:
- Water Resource Systems & Hydrology: Hydrological modeling, watershed hydrology, rainfall-runoff analysis, river dynamics, groundwater recharge studies, water balance assessments, and climate-hydrology interactions.
- Hydraulic Engineering & Infrastructure: Design, analysis, and performance of hydraulic structures—dams, spillways, canals, barrages pipe networks, irrigation systems, stormwater systems, and water conveyance engineering.
- Sustainable Water Management & Conservation: Integrated water resource management (IWRM), water efficiency strategies, aquifer protection, sustainable irrigation, conservation technologies, and environmental flow management.
- Flood, Drought & Disaster Risk Reduction: Flood forecasting, early warning systems, drought assessment models, floodplain mapping, river training works, resilience planning, and climate-adaptive water infrastructure.
- Water Treatment, Quality & Pollution Control: Wastewater treatment technologies, water purification systems, water quality monitoring, pollution control measures, industrial effluent management, and environmental impact assessments.
